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
5226 6818 3607872378 507
34910 4533408244 15137
34910 4533408244 15137
721 39173 66357262
All about undefined
Interested in learning more?
34910 4533408244 15137
721 39173 66357262
See more
75 6222 97167770361
99790004265 223 5782766204
See more
774431304 174810786
609 82902317428 0219555170 22716497701
See more